Kinds of Welder’s Certificates
While the AWS’ normal CW (Certified Welder) card paves the way for the majority of employment opportunities, certain fields will require their own specific certification. Examples of the most-well-known of them are listed below.
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for those that work on boiler and pressurized containers
- CW Certification to be a Certified Welder
- API Certification for those who deal with pipelines in the oil and gas industry
- CWI and SCWI Certification for inspectors and senior inspectors

The subsequent data displays job and earnings projections for welding professionals in the State of Virginia through the end of the decade.
| Virginia |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 9,130 | 9,900 | 8% | 300 |
| Virginia |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$27,600 | $39,200 | $56,600 |
Source: O*Net Online
